American Revolution
This will help students review for American Revolution test.
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| taxes | money that is paid to the government |
| revolution | a change in government, usually the result of fighting |
| boycott | the refusal to buy or use a product |
| William Jasper | saved the flag at the Battle of Sullivan's Island |
| reason why England taxed the colonists | to help pay for wars that England had fought |
| constitution | set of laws |
| causes of the American Revolution | Stamp Act, Tea Act, Intolerable Acts, Declaration of Independence |
| Who fought during the American Revolution | America and England |
| Loyalist | a colonist who was loyal to the King |
| Patriot | a colonist who wanted independence from England |
| Stamp Act | tax on paper products |
| Intolerable Acts | England's response to colonists-Boston Harbor was closed and power was taken from colony leaders |
| Charles Town surrendered because | British soldiers blockaded the city so food and supplies were getting low |
| When was the Declaration of Independence was signed and approved? | July 4, 1776 |
| Winners of Revolutionary War | Patriots |
| Battle at Sullivan's Island | British cannons bounced off of fort walls made of palmetto logs; William Jasper saved the flag |
| Blockade of Charleston | British blockaded Charles Town by land and sea; The men in Charles Town were forced to sign oaths of loyalty |
| Battle of Kings Mountain | Patriots and Loyalists fought. The Loyalists asked to surrender, but the Patriots would not let them. Turning Point of War |
| Battle of Cowpens | The militia pretended to run away. The British followed and were surrounded by the Continental Army. |
| Battle of Eutaw Springs | the last major battle of the American Revolution in SC |
| Andrew Pickens | helped to force the British to leave the backcountry; |
| Francis Marion | his strategy was to attack and run to the swamp |
| Thomas Sumter | he inspired Patriots to keep fighting |
| The Swamp Fox | Francis Marion |
| The Wizard Owl | Andrew Pickens |
| The Gamecock | Thomas Sumter |
